• 카테고리

    질문 & 답변
  • 세부 분야

    풀스택

  • 해결 여부

    미해결

web socket 프론트엔드 코드 질문

22.05.02 11:41 작성 조회수 245

0

views/index.html 코드에서, WebSocket 인스턴스를 만들어 서버와 통신하는 코드에서, WebScoket을 따로 require나 import를 안했는데 new WebSocket코드를 사용할 수 있는데, 어떻게 가능한것일까요?

<views/index.html>

<!DOCTYPE html>
<html>
  <head>
    <meta charset="UTF-8" />
    <title>GIF 채팅방</title>
  </head>
  <body>
    <div>F12를 눌러 console 탭과 network 탭을 확인하세요.</div>
    <script>
      const webSocket = new WebSocket("ws://localhost:8005");
      webSocket.onopen = function () {
        console.log("서버와 웹소켓 연결 성공!");
      };
      webSocket.onmessage = function (event) {
        console.log(event.data);
        webSocket.send("클라이언트에서 서버로 답장을 보냅니다");
      };
    </script>
  </body>
</html>

답변 1

답변을 작성해보세요.

0

WebSocket은 console처럼 window에 등록되어있는 객체입니다.